made a KB trapper last league but i played with KB totems too.

#Ludvator seems to be the only one knowing something about this with his "proper movement and totem placement is crucial". that shit is paramount.
- KB on totem makes it so that when a mob is in pointblank range, the projectiles are fired at max spread(120degree angle or so); you'll be lucky if you get to hit a mob with a proj+an AOE explosion(even with frostwall down).
- most often than not you'll not be offscreening mobs; totems have a fixed acquiring range.
- if you want to do something this league, do it with poison; stack AOE increases, phys/chaos damage, proj damage, a duration node/cluster, attack speed, frenzy, haste/vaal haste.
each AoE explosion will add a poison stack so you can, in theory, end up with 5+ poison stacks per mob from 1 shot of each totem; that's 100% more(than the hit) dmg.

Agree with kreca73, do the poison this league. It will most likely be nerfed (or fixed if you like) in Ascendancy, that shit is broken as fuck, in some cases, it equals hundreds % of "more" damage, trivializing boss fights

but I have to repeat, pierce is what makes KB totem strong, much more explosions, coverage and stuff. sometimes it off-screens, often clears whole screen rapidly

imo, on totems, fork is better for clearing because it keeps the AoE at mob pack level but it also depends on your other support gems(gmp vs lmp for ex).
you could also try using only the jewel with +2 proj and chain.
overall, the supports will depend on your level and gear progression.
